`

Namespace schema xml

阅读更多

 

targetNamespace = "http://www.qiangche.com"

是指在schema文件中定义的类型等元素,是在这个namespace中的。

 

xmlns = "http://133.com" 

是指默认的命名空间,如果元素的前面没有任何的前缀,就是使用这个默认命名空间

 

xmlns:env = "http://name.com"

是指定义env命名空间,如果文档中有元素的前缀有env,则这个元素就是在这个命名空间下

 

分享到:
评论

相关推荐

    西工大服务计算实验2-1_XML Schema

    XML Schema,全称为XML Schema Definition,是用于定义XML文档结构和数据类型的规范,它是W3C(World Wide Web Consortium)制定的一种标准。在本实验"西工大服务计算实验2-1_XML Schema"中,你的任务是编写一个程序...

    xml实用教程_XML_Schema结构

    ### XML Schema结构详解 #### 一、XML Schema简介 **XML Schema** 是一种标准化的语言,用于定义XML文档的结构和内容。它被视为继DTD(Document Type Definition)之后的第二代XML描述标准。与DTD相比,XML Schema...

    xmlschema:适用于Python的XML模式验证器和数据转换库

    XMLSchema(XML Schema)是一种用于定义XML文档结构和数据类型的规范,它为XML提供了形式化的语义定义。在Python编程环境中,有许多库用于处理XML,但`xmlschema`库是一个专门针对XML Schema的验证器和数据转换工具...

    XMLschema快速入門

    - 示例:`<xs:import namespace="http://example.com/other_schema" schemaLocation="other_schema.xsd"/>` #### 三、实战案例:XML Schema 实现 XML 分层效果 1. **环境准备**: - 使用 Visual Studio 创建一个...

    java中实现xmlschema验证文件借鉴.pdf

    7. **XML Namespace**: XSD和XML文档都使用了命名空间来避免元素名称冲突。如`xmlns:my="http://www.frank.com"`和`x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"`,`xsi`用于引用XSD实例的命名空间。 8....

    dotnet-XmlSchemaClassGenerator从XMLSchema文件生成C类

    《使用dotnet-XmlSchemaClassGenerator从XMLSchema文件生成C#类》 在.NET开发过程中,处理XML数据是一项常见的任务。XML Schema(XSD)文件是定义XML文档结构和数据类型的规范,它允许我们对XML数据进行严格的约束...

    XmlSchema手册

    创建Schema通常涉及定义命名空间(namespace),这有助于区分不同来源的XML元素。例如,使用`<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ema">`来引用XmlSchema命名空间。 接着,我们会有深入的章节讨论...

    XML应用开发(软件品牌)-1期 3.1 课堂实践-认识XML Schema文档结构.doc

    在XML应用开发中,XML Schema文档结构扮演着至关重要的角色,它为XML文档提供了严谨的语法规则,确保数据的一致性和准确性。本实践主要涉及对XML Schema文档结构的认识以及如何使用XML Schema进行XML文档的验证。 ...

    W3C school XML schema中文教程

    1. **XML Schema基本概念**:了解XML Schema的基本组成,包括命名空间(Namespace)、元素(Element)、属性(Attribute)和数据类型(Datatype)。 2. **元素(Element)**:学习如何定义XML文档中的元素,包括...

    xml schema 教程

    ### XML Schema 教程知识点详解 #### XML Schema 简介 XML Schema 是一种用于描述 XML 文档结构的标准。它可以定义文档中所包含的各种元素、属性及其数据类型等信息。XML Schema 使用 XML 语法编写,这使得它既易于...

    XML应用开发(软件品牌)-1期 第3单元 单元设计-XML Schema应用.doc

    目标命名空间(Target Namespace)是XML Schema中的一个关键概念,它用于区分不同来源的数据。声明目标命名空间并在XML数据文档中正确引用,可以防止元素名称冲突,确保不同Schema之间的互操作性。 课后实践部分,...

    扩展Spring schema样例代码 maven

    在扩展Spring Schema的过程中,你需要定义一个新的命名空间(namespace),然后提供对应的解析器(NamespaceHandler)和元素处理器(BeanDefinitionParser)。命名空间是XML文件中识别自定义标签的关键,而解析器和...

    xmlbean轻轻松松读写XML的利器

    2. **创建XML Schema文件**:为了使XMLBean能够理解XML文档的结构,需要创建一个XML Schema文件(例如`customer.xsd`),用于描述XML文档的结构。 3. **配置XMLBean**:创建一个配置文件(例如`config.xml`),指定...

    XML习题集(选择、填空、判断和编程题)

    2. 文档声明(Document Type Declaration, DTD)或XML Schema用于定义XML文档的结构,但不是必需的。 3. XML元素区分大小写,例如`<title>`与`<Title>`是不同的元素。 二、XML命名规则 XML元素、属性和命名空间的...

    spring schema

    在Spring框架中,Schema是一种定义XML文档结构的规范,它通过一系列的命名空间(namespace)和元素(element)来定义Bean的属性和行为。例如,`<beans>`元素是Spring配置的基本容器,而`<bean>`元素则用来声明一个...

    [转载] JAXB中Java对象和XML之间的转换

    6. **Namespace和QName**: 在处理包含命名空间的XML时,JAXB使用`javax.xml.namespace.QName`来表示带有命名空间的元素和属性。`QName`包含了本地名称和命名空间URI。 7. **自定义转换**: 当标准注解无法满足需求时...

    xml中的xmlns:、xmlns:xsi和xsi:schemaLocation.doc

    xmlns是XML命名空间(NameSpace)的缩写,用于定义XML文档中的命名空间。XML文档中的标签名称都是自定义的,可以与其他人的定义冲突。为了避免命名冲突,需要加上一个命名空间来区分不同的XML文档。例如,在Spring...

    利用Dom4j生成XML和解析XML

    Namespace namespace1 = new DefaultNamespace("xs", "http://www.w3.org/2001/XMLSchema"); Namespace namespace2 = new DefaultNamespace("", namespace); root.add(namespace1); root.add(namespace2); ...

    XML考试题库大全

    在 XML 中,开发者可以使用多种技术来定义一个 XML 文档的结构,包括 DTD、XML Schema、Namespace 和 UML 等。其中,DTD(Document Type Definition)是 XML 文档的结构定义的传统方法,它使用一系列声明来定义文档...

    Schema文件初探(几个重要的元素和属性)

    2. **命名空间(Namespace)**:在处理多个Schema时,命名空间可以避免元素和属性名称的冲突。通过使用前缀和URI,我们可以将元素与特定的Schema关联起来。 3. **复杂类型(Complex Type)**:复杂类型是包含一个或...

Global site tag (gtag.js) - Google Analytics